The Arts Centre Melbourne and Hamer Hall: Getting Arrival Right
The Arts Centre Melbourne is one of the country’s premier performing arts complexes, hosting the Melbourne Symphony Orchestra, Opera Australia, and the Australian Ballet across its multiple stages and concert halls. Hamer Hall, its 2,600-seat concert venue, runs a season that draws audiences from across Melbourne and beyond every week of the year.

The NGV and Melbourne’s Gallery Culture
The National Gallery of Victoria on St Kilda Road is Australia’s most visited art museum, drawing over two million visitors annually through its permanent collection, blockbuster international exhibitions, and NGV Festival events. The gallery’s major exhibition openings, members’ evenings, and ticketed events represent some of Melbourne’s most sought-after social occasions.

Crown Melbourne: Dining, Entertainment, and the Case for a Chauffeur
Crown Melbourne occupies a significant portion of Southbank’s riverside frontage and constitutes, on its own, one of the most complete entertainment complexes in the Asia-Pacific. The dining offer alone spans everything from Vue de Monde’s tasting menus on the 55th floor of Rialto to Nobu’s Japanese-Peruvian fusion to a dozen other venues across the complex’s multiple levels.

Event Nights on the Southbank Promenade
The Southbank Promenade hosts its own events calendar that runs parallel to the formal Arts Centre and gallery programming. Food and wine festivals, outdoor cinema events, the Melbourne Food and Wine Festival installations along the river, New Year’s Eve celebrations drawing enormous crowds to the riverfront — each generates significant foot and vehicle traffic that makes ad-hoc transport genuinely difficult.
